WebTax Valuation Guide. The U.S. Internal Revenue Service (IRS) requires donors to value their items. To help guide you, Goodwill Industries International has compiled a list providing … tom ze santagustin mp3WebGoodwill cannot assign a tax value for you. The rules governing valuation, substantiation, record keeping and reporting can be quite complex, however. We therefore recommend downloading IRS Publication 526 and IRS Publication 561 from the IRS website and/or consulting a tax advisor if your situation so warrants. Men’s Clothing.
